Training a Caucasian Shepherd Dog effectively involves consistent and positive reinforcement techniques, such as reward-based training and socialization. It is important to establish yourself as the pack leader and provide firm, yet gentle guidance. Additionally, regular exercise and mental stimulation are key to keeping this breed happy and well-behaved. Consistency, patience, and understanding the breed's natural instincts are essential for successful training.

What is a Caucasian Ovcharka?

A Caucasian Ovcharka, also known as Caucasian Shepherd or Caucasian Mountain Dog, is a large breed of dog originating from the Caucasus region. They are known for their protective instincts, loyalty, and strength, making them popular as guard dogs for livestock and property. They require experienced handling and socialization from a young age.


How big does a Caucasian Shepherd dog get?

A Caucasian Shepherd dog can grow to be very large, typically weighing between 100 to 200 pounds and standing around 25 to 30 inches tall at the shoulder.


Is a Caucasian Shepherd a good family dog?

The Caucasian Shepherd is not typically recommended as a family dog due to its strong protective instincts and tendency to be aggressive towards strangers. It requires experienced handling and training to be a suitable pet.

What are the key characteristics and care requirements of a Caucasian Shepherd dog breed?

The Caucasian Shepherd dog breed is known for its large size, strong protective instincts, and thick double coat. They require regular grooming, socialization, and training to manage their guarding tendencies. Adequate exercise and a secure living environment are also important for this breed.
